A full and accurate report of the arraignment and subsequent extraordinary and hightly interesting trial of Roger O'Connor, Esq. of Dandgan Castle, County Meath, and Martin M'Keon, his gate-keeper :
on a charge for feloniously conspiring, aiding and abetting in the robbery of His Majesty's Mail from Dublin to Galway, at Cappagh Hill in the County of Kildare, on the second day of October, 1812, and for the robbery of Bartholemew St. Leger, at the same time and place; tried before the Right Hon. St. George Daly, one of His Majesty's justices of the Court of King's Bench, and a most respectable jury at Summer Assizes held in Trim, in the county of Meath, on Monday the 4th, and Tuesday and the 5th days of August, 1817.
